“…In a cracked reinforced concrete member, concrete has some contribution to carry the tensile stresses due to the bond mechanism between the concrete and embedded reinforcing bars; this is called the tension stiffening effect [13,[16][17][18]. For the better prediction of the torsion-dominant behavior of reinforced concrete structures, the tension stiffening effect should be considered.…”
